This quote, though profound, has nothing at all to do with Alan Bennett's wonderful play 'The Madness of George III' which we look forward to presenting to you in the Westcliff Library Theatre this Spring. You may well have watched the musical Hamilton but do you know the British side of the story behind King George III? If not, and if you enjoyed The History Boys, then come along and hear an English comic masterpiece. Georgian High Politics. The fiendishness of the Prince of Wales. A doctor's obsession with stool. Chairs with shackles. The play sparkles with Bennett's trademark wit and devilry, and makes for a wonderful evening out, although we must add in caution that the language gets awfully fruity at times. Who is mad and who is able? Who is Mack and who is Mabel? These and other questions will be fully and historically explored in a night of ever-increasing lunacy.
